ARM: 8289/1: dma-mapping: use to_dma_iommu_mapping instead of accessing archdata
When using the IOMMU-backed DMA ops for a device, we store a pointer to the dma_iommu_mapping structure (used to keep track of the address space) in the archdata.mapping field of the struct device. Rather than access this field directly, use the to_dma_iommu_mapping helper in dma-mapping, so that we don't really care where the mapping information is held.
